// https://syzkaller.appspot.com/bug?id=176a70590ebfd17c1e3d65c543580943188c20d7 // autogenerated by syzkaller (http://github.com/google/syzkaller) #define _GNU_SOURCE #include #include #include #include void loop() { memcpy((void*)0x200002c0, "\x8a\xa2\x1e\x0a\xa1\xcd\x12\xbb\x69\xd1\x49\x2b\xd7\x0d\x40\xe6\xc7" "\x1b\x9f\x3f\x45\x45\x9f\xa5\x78\x74\xc3\xe3\x0e\x9d\x35\x6d\xb1\xc5" "\x00\xe9\xe7\xda\xfb\x3c\x7e\x08\x0e\xb3\xa9\xe6\x40\x0f\xdd\x74\xa9" "\x55\x75\x8b\xba\x10\x64\x12\x2d\xaa\x13\xa2\x71\x89\x61\xd3\x43\xee" "\x81\xd5\x8a\x27\xdc\x06\x5c\xfe\xff\xf5\x38\xe5\x6a\x1f\x55\x55\x80" "\x54\xa1\x41\x41\x94\x6b\xdf\x54\x0c\xf5\xc6\x8a\xcf\x48\xa3\x01\xc3" "\x60\x5f\xe7\x1b\xa5\xb7\x96\x83\x10\xd9\xef\x86\x21\x57\x85\x4c\xde" "\x5a\x43\x46\x6f\xa6\x0a\x75\xc3\x9d\x94\xe9\x3e\xea\xc6\x9f\xb9\xe3" "\x86\x71\xf0\x0b\x6c\xe3\x50\xee\x5e\x0e\xbb\x38\xca\xae\xf9\x23\xfc" "\xf0\x3f\x21\x7f\x95\xb3\xbb\xd4\x4b\x5c\x16\xf4\xa2\x88\xf2\xce\xc3" "\xd3\x65\x86\xed\xdc\x7d\x92\x9c\x0c\x2d\xb1\x18\xd5\x6f\x3e\xfe\x5e" "\x3c\xab\x7c\xcc\xd8\x20\x6b\x04\xab\x8d\x23\x72\x11\x26\x17\x4f\xd0" "\xe6\x8d\x23\x9c\x3e\xd7\x12\x1f\x9b\x7b\x75\xf7", 216); syscall(SYS_pop_ctx, 0x200002c0); } int main() { syscall(SYS_mmap, 0x20000000, 0x1000000, 3, 0x32, -1, 0); loop(); return 0; }